Design Placement Considerations

While Throwing a Baseball on Pitch is highly versatile, there are a few placements where extra care should be taken. Small chest placements may require testing on scrap fabric to ensure the design doesn’t get lost or distorted. Similarly, dense stitch areas could pose challenges on stretchy fabrics like fleece or ribbed knits. Always test the design on similar fabric before committing to a full production run.

Curved surfaces and tiny lettering within the design might need adjustments to maintain clarity. If the outer box is optional, consider how different color choices affect the overall look, especially on dark garments where contrast is key.

Practical Embroidery Designer Notes

Before using Throwing a Baseball on Pitch, take the time to test it on scrap fabric. Check your stabilizer choice and review thread color contrast to ensure the final look matches your vision. Confirm hoop size and inspect stitch density to avoid issues during production.

Always test the design on similar garment fabric to see how it behaves under different conditions. Compare placement options to find the most flattering position for each item.
